Cable line in sewer drain

Found out today after days of having backed up plumbing that Comcast had drilled straight through our main sewer drain. Has anyone else had this problem, and if so how did you proceed with this? The plumber charged over $800 for the camera and flushing out my sewer line because of something Comcast did.
